Eureka delivers breakthrough ideas for toughest innovation challenges, trusted by R&D personnel around the world.

RSA vs ECC: The Battle for Public Key Encryption Supremacy

JUL 14, 2025 |

Introduction to Public Key Encryption

Public key encryption serves as the bedrock of digital security in today's interconnected world. It's essential for securing communications, protecting sensitive data, and verifying identity across digital platforms. Among the various algorithms available, RSA (Rivest-Shamir-Adleman) and ECC (Elliptic Curve Cryptography) stand out as two of the most robust and widely utilized methods. Both have their unique advantages and challenges, sparking an ongoing debate about which holds supremacy in the realm of public key encryption.

Understanding RSA

RSA, developed in 1977, is one of the first public key cryptosystems and remains a staple in digital security. Its strength lies in the complexity of factoring large prime numbers. The algorithm generates a pair of keys: a public key for encryption and a private key for decryption. RSA's reliability is anchored on the difficulty of the prime factorization problem, which, even with current computational capabilities, remains a formidable challenge when using sufficiently large keys.

The widespread adoption of RSA is due to its simplicity and the ease of implementation. It has been thoroughly vetted over decades, instilling confidence in its security. However, RSA requires larger key sizes to maintain its security level, which can lead to increased computational overhead and slower performance, especially in resource-constrained environments.

Delving into ECC

Elliptic Curve Cryptography, on the other hand, provides a newer approach to public key cryptography. Introduced in the mid-1980s, ECC leverages the mathematics of elliptic curves over finite fields, offering equivalent security levels to RSA but with much smaller key sizes. This efficiency translates to faster computation, reduced storage requirements, and lower power consumption, making ECC an attractive choice for use in mobile devices and other environments where resources are limited.

Despite its advantages, ECC has faced scrutiny over the years, primarily due to its complexity. The mathematics behind elliptic curves is not as intuitive as the prime factorization used in RSA, which has led to slower adoption and a steeper learning curve for developers. Nonetheless, ECC has gained credibility and is increasingly being adopted in security protocols, notably by major tech companies seeking efficient security solutions.

Security Considerations

When comparing RSA and ECC in terms of security, both algorithms fundamentally provide robust protection if implemented correctly with appropriate key sizes. However, ECC's advantage of offering high security with smaller keys makes it particularly appealing in the context of emerging threats, such as quantum computing. Quantum algorithms, like Shor's algorithm, pose a theoretical threat to RSA by efficiently solving the prime factorization problem, while ECC is considered more resilient, though not invulnerable, to quantum attacks.

Performance and Resource Efficiency

The performance of cryptographic algorithms is often as crucial as their security. RSA's larger key sizes can result in slower operations, which may not be suitable for high-performance applications or devices with limited processing power. ECC's smaller keys and faster computations offer significant advantages in these scenarios, reducing the time and energy needed for encryption and decryption processes.

The environmental impact of technology is also an emerging consideration, with ECC's reduced computational requirements aligning with the growing emphasis on energy-efficient solutions. In contrast, RSA’s resource-intensive nature could be seen as a disadvantage in this context.

Industry Adoption and Future Trends

In terms of industry adoption, both RSA and ECC have their champions. RSA remains entrenched in many legacy systems and is supported by a wide range of software and hardware. However, the shift towards more efficient cryptographic systems is evident as ECC gains ground in new implementations, especially those requiring high performance and low power consumption.

As technology advances, the future of cryptography will likely involve a combination of approaches, integrating the strengths of RSA, ECC, and potentially new quantum-resistant algorithms. The development of post-quantum cryptography aims to address the vulnerabilities exposed by quantum computing, ensuring continued protection against evolving threats.

Conclusion: The Ongoing Battle

The debate between RSA and ECC continues, driven by their respective strengths and limitations. RSA's historic reliability and simplicity are counterbalanced by ECC's efficiency and advanced capabilities. Ultimately, the choice between these algorithms depends on the specific needs and constraints of the application in question.

In any scenario, understanding the nuances of each algorithm is crucial for making informed decisions that balance security, performance, and resource considerations. As the landscape of digital security evolves, staying informed and adaptable will be key to maintaining robust encryption standards in the battle for public key encryption supremacy.

From 5G NR to SDN and quantum-safe encryption, the digital communication landscape is evolving faster than ever. For R&D teams and IP professionals, tracking protocol shifts, understanding standards like 3GPP and IEEE 802, and monitoring the global patent race are now mission-critical.

Patsnap Eureka, our intelligent AI assistant built for R&D professionals in high-tech sectors, empowers you with real-time expert-level analysis, technology roadmap exploration, and strategic mapping of core patents—all within a seamless, user-friendly interface.

📡 Experience Patsnap Eureka today and unlock next-gen insights into digital communication infrastructure, before your competitors do.

图形用户界面, 文本, 应用程序

描述已自动生成

图形用户界面, 文本, 应用程序

描述已自动生成

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More